Salam all, I have a 2004 Suzuki cultus, brought it a year back. Recently overhauled its engine. After a few weeks a trembling sound started in 1st and 2nd gear when the clutch is half released. I got all foundations changed once again, got silencer checked thoroughly if its touching the body, gear tension rod checked. Shocks changed, wheel alignment done, Fry-wheel, clutch plate and pressure plate was installed new when the engine was prepared. After all these repeated changes the sound is still there. Recently a mechanic said may be the pressure was not properly built among clutch and pressure plates. I once again got them prepared and changed the clutch plate, the sound is still there. It is a clear and loud vibration which is under the whole front portion. The only thing left now is to get the steering stuff checked and bushes etc changed. What is your expert advice on this, i have already spent more than 15000 for all this repeated maintenance!
